小波包时频分析方法的研究及应用  被引量:13

摘  要:针对非线性、非平稳信号分析与处理方法不能满足某些特别的工程要求的问题,提出将小波包变换和短时傅立叶变换融合形成小波包时频分析技术。建立了一套较完善的小波包时频分析技术框架体系。给出了小波包时频分量谱与小波包时频分量幅度谱以及小波包时频谱与小波包时频幅度谱的算法。对小波包分解的直接算法、Mallat算法、混合算法在计算量和识别精度等方面进行了比较研究。应用Visual C++,OpenGL,photoshop等计算机软件工具和虚拟仪器技术开发了一套虚拟小波包时频分析仪,能实现任意信号的小波包分解和显示。最后将小波包时频分析应用于仿真测试信号与实测机械磨床振动信号,发现小波包时频分析在识别奇异、辨别信号深层次细节方面具有较好的性质。For non-linear, non-stationary signal analysis and processing methods can not meet the specific requirements of the project, the wavelet packet transform and the short-time Fourier transform were integrated to form wavelet packet time-frequency analysis technology. An integrated system of the wavelet packet time-frequency analysis was established, and the algorithm of the wavelet packet time-frequency part spectrum and the part amplitude spectrum was presented. The calculation and identification precision of direct algorithm, Mallat algorithm and mixed algorithm were compared. A wavelet packet analysis virtual instrument was developed, which can decompose and display the wavelet packet signals and calculate the wavelet packet time-frequency part spectrum by means of computer software like VC + +, OpenGL, Photoshop, etc. At last, the wavelet packet time-frequency analysis was applied in signal emulation test and vibration signal test of grinding machines, and the wavelet packet time-frequency analysis had excellent features in distinguishing and realizing the strange signals.
